Let's start with the most common scenario: joining a friend's game hosted directly on their computer.

In this case, your friend will need to be running a Minecraft world in single-player mode, and then open their game to LAN. This is often done through the pause menu – look for an option that says something along the lines of "Open to LAN." Once they've done this, a new IP address will be generated. This IP address is essentially your friend's computer's address on your local network. You'll need this IP address to connect to their game. Now, on your own computer, you'll need to open the Minecraft launcher, select the same version of Minecraft your friend is running (this is crucial!), and then go to the "Multiplayer" section. Click "Add Server," and in the Server Address field, enter the IP address your friend provided. Give the server a name, and then click "Done." You should now see your friend's server in your list of multiplayer servers, and you can click on it to join.

Joining a friend's Realm is significantly simpler. Realms are essentially pre-configured servers hosted by Mojang, Minecraft's developer. Your friend will have already created the Realm and invited you. All you need to do is open your Minecraft launcher, select the correct edition, and navigate to the "Multiplayer" section. You should see your friend's Realm listed there, ready for you to join. Clicking on it will connect you directly to their world. This method is generally the easiest and most reliable way to play together, eliminating many of the technical headaches associated with directly connecting to a friend's computer.

Now, let's talk about dedicated servers. These servers are hosted on a separate computer or through a hosting service and are generally more stable and can support more players than a game hosted directly on someone's computer. Your friend will need to provide you with the server's IP address and potentially a port number (a number that specifies a particular communication channel). You'll then follow a similar process as joining a LAN game: open the Minecraft launcher, go to the "Multiplayer" section, click "Add Server," enter the IP address (and port number, if required), and click "Done." This method is slightly more complex, but dedicated servers offer a better overall experience, especially for larger groups or more intense gameplay.

Regardless of the method you use to learn how to join a friend in Minecraft, remember to ensure you both are playing the same version of the game (Java Edition or Bedrock Edition). Inconsistent versions will prevent you from connecting. If you're having trouble connecting, double-check firewalls on both computers, ensure the IP address is correct, and make sure both of you are online and have a stable internet connection.
